House in Albrook residential area for sale




An area where the "good life" awaits you is Albrook. Formally an air force base for the US military, this part of Panama City is now a tranquil, well landscaped sector with gorgeous homes about everywhere you look. There is plenty to do for fun & relaxation here and is truly considered to be one of the best places to live in Panama, especially if you want to live in or around Panama City.

So with all that being said, this duplex listing in the gated community of "Villas Firenze" is certainly high on our list. You'll have the comfort of 24 hour manned security to go along with all the benefits of living in this little haven of Panama City. And its good to note here that even though you feel quite isolated from the hustle bustle of the metro area you're actually only 10 - 15 minutes away from just about anything you would need to do in the city.

SLAM presents services before international real estate conference

Pamela Oakes, Managing Director of Street Level Asset Management (SLAM) Panama, delivered a presentation about its property management services before members of the International Real Estate Federation (FIABCI). Property management services are vital when protecting an investment in real estate.


FIABCI’s 2007 Congress of the Americas took place in Panama City 31 October – 2nd November. FIABCI is an international real estate federation of 100 real estate associations and represented by chapters in 48 countries, including FIABCI-Panama. The Congress was held at the Sheraton Panama Hotel and Convention Centre.

Property Management Company - Hiring One


Hiring a property management company is a great idea if you have even a small apartment building. Having someone taking care of all the small details of a rental property means you'll have more time to find the next good investment. Also, trying to do it all yourself is the surest way to make your real estate investment experience a bitter one. To find a good property manager, ask the following questions.
1. Other properties they manage? It's best if they have rental properties that are similar to yours. You can also drive by their other properties to see how they are maintained.
2. The fee? They vary around the country from as low as 4% of gross rents for larger buildings, to as high as 12% for single family homes. Be sure the fee is clearly stated and understood.
3. Extra costs? Are showings extra? Do evictions cost extra (beyond the legal fees)? Any other extras?
4. Who actually handles your property? It's best if one person handles your building all the time, and has some experience. Get their name.
5. How and when is the fee collected? Will you be billed, or will it be deducted from your account directly? Monthly? Quarterly?
6. Type of advertising? Exactly how will they advertise the units and what will it typically cost you?
7. Time and cost to prepare units? What's the typical cleaning fee on a vacancy, and how long will it normally be before it's rented out again?
8. Type of accounting? Which types of reports do they send, and how often? How are accounts set up?
9. Their hours of operation? What are their business hours, and who takes weekend calls?
10. What needs owner approval? What dollar amount needs your authorization, and is this negotiable?
You should ask other questions, based on your particular needs and the particular property. Be sure to ask everything up front, and you'll have fewer misunderstandings, and a good manager. Real estate investing and being a landlord is a lot less stressful with a good property management company.
